Output 9507647cba0eeb0dca6df2a5de01288a6fca4f5290fe7ebfcf813556f27ea0ca:21

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 21d10c156f7bb2684c3d74dd0d4593a5d1b95415
address
bc1qy8gsc9t00wexsnpawnws63vn5hgmj4q43ya6hs
transaction
9507647cba0eeb0dca6df2a5de01288a6fca4f5290fe7ebfcf813556f27ea0ca
confirmations
42
spent
true